I have a 65 CA77.
Bike was running rich/ high idle, but after running bike it would want to idle so low that it would die...and fouling plugs...
running much more smoothe now, lower , but consistent idle, good acceleration.
after many attempts i have come to these settings:
Needle is in top notch (sitting lowest in jet)
Slide screw is alomst all the wat out
air screw is all the way to bottom less about 1/8th turn
float height 26.5~27mm
other info:
NOS carb. 35 slow jet. can't find nunmber on main jet. have nos paper airfilter attached. carb nuts not overtightened. valve clearance to spec.
Still Idles a bit high (no tach, however on ca77)....checking tonight to see if plugs fouled....
this whole set up just seems wrong.
Any thoughts?
